关于“微软思维”(zt)
“微软思维”是我创造出来的,我不是用来贬低微软或其它什么目的,只是用来表达长期以来中国程序员接受微软体系灌输后造成的一种状态。
“微软思维”表现有下列特征:
1. 程序员表现是:懒、等、靠
懒于学习微软以外的东西,或者新思想;“等”就是等着微软产品来喂;“靠”当然就是靠着微软吃饭。这样下去,最终会毁了自己,以前吃大锅饭时,很多工人都是这样,结果,最后下岗的是自己。
相机刚刚出来时,不是人人会拍,所以拍照我们要到照相馆,有了傻瓜相机后,除非所谓艺术照,我们已经不需要照相馆了。
很多软件公司应标方案几乎是微软产品说明书,这样造成的后果是什么?最终客户会发生疑问:需要要你中间者做什么?
2. 项目表现是:使用先进简易的工具,开发出落后思维的系统
很抱歉,我使用落后不是为了攻击谁,但是确实这样的系统最终残害了软件业本身,看看那么多源代码下载网站,触目惊心的各种各样基于微软体系的源代码,这些源代码可能会满足客户一时之需,但是它是企业系统的“木马病毒”,Windows已经把它自身顽疾的“木马病毒”转移到了中国企业信息系统中,危害之大,这是几个金山毒霸能够防治的吗?
3. 程序员最终症状是:固执,思维奴役化,麻木,丧失自我。
在技术由于追随微软多年,技术上固步自封,在微软.NET没有推出或推出过程中,不学习Java/Linux其它知识,等待.NET将方便快速的工具送上门来,进而贻误软件公司技术定位时间,从而可能导致公司在竞争中失败。
思维奴役化,麻木,这些就不多说了,有攻击和谈论政治之嫌疑,不过这确实是技术路线政治。
丧失自我主要表现是:不会自主选择了,有机会接触到Java时,完全没有了主意,到处打听有没有包办一起的完美技术,当发现Java技术总是有弱点时,表现迟疑,拿不定主意,无法把握事物的主要点和次要点。当然,这样的程序员在技术上表现为无主见,在现实生活中也可能是这样,请注意,不要以为很固执,喜欢顶牛的人就是有主见,我认为那是最没有主心骨的表现。
C#除了VS.NET能做什么?
转贴